Best Absecon Private High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 3 private high schools serving 450 students in Absecon, NJ.
The top ranked private high school in Absecon, NJ is Holy Spirit High School.
100% of private high schools in Absecon, NJ are religiously affiliated (most commonly Baptist and Catholic).
